Achieving Flawless Finishes: A Plasterer's Guide to Surface Preparation

A master plasterer knows that a perfect finish starts with meticulous surface prep. Before you even think about mixing your first batch of plaster, take the time to really assess the substrate. Look for any cracks, imperfections, or loose particles. These issues can ruin your final work, so it's crucial to address them before you begin.

  • Grinding the surface is a vital step in achieving a seamless finish. Use appropriate coarseness sandpaper to remove any bumps or irregularities, creating a uniform base for your plaster.
  • Sealing the surface with a suitable primer helps to create a strong foundation for adhesion and prevents moisture problems down the line.
  • Don't underestimate the importance of cleaning the surface thoroughly before applying any plaster. Dust, debris, and grease can all hinder the bonding process.

By taking these steps to properly prepare your surfaces, you'll be setting yourself up for a smooth and successful plastering project. Remember, a little extra time spent on surface prep can save you headaches and ensure a truly professional-looking finish.

The Foundation Success: Understanding Surface Preparation for Plaster

Achieving a robust and attractive plaster finish hinges on the crucial initial step of surface preparation. Overlooking this critical stage can cause a host of issues, ranging from weak bonding to cracking, peeling, and irregular surfaces. A thorough understanding of the processes involved in surface preparation is vital for ensuring a high-quality plaster application that meets both practical and decorative goals.

  • Inspecting the foundation: Carefully analyzing the existing surface for any deficiencies, such as cracks, holes, or loose material.
  • Eliminating all contaminants: This includes dust, debris, grease, oil, and any other substances that could hinder the attachment of the plaster.
  • Treating the foundation: Applying a suitable primer or sealant to create a consistent groundwork for the plaster, enhancing its attachment.
